Signs Of A Bat Infestation

Bats play a vital role in controlling insect populations. We want bats to feed outdoors as much as possible. They are nature’s pest control. But bats can also become a pest problem of their own, especially when they live either inside of a property, or in the siding of a property. When that happens, it becomes important to contact a trained bat control company, like Local Pest in Vancouver and Victoria. Why Are Bats a Pest Problem? The main reason… Read more »